Actions tell part of the story. Motives tell the rest. Today Pastor Mike and his wife Cristi are back for day two, and they get into something most of us don't like to examine too closely — the real reason we do what we do. Cristi brings a sharp and honest take: she used to give financially expecting God to return it double, that same week. Mike calls it transactional faith. She calls it growth that she'd rather examine quietly, thanks very much. And it turns out, that's sanctifying grace — whether you know the term or not. The stone for today: Actions alone do not reveal the whole story. Motives shape the meaning behind what I do.
